Description

This PR makes the DELETE command in Delta Lake return the numAffectedRows metric.

How was this patch tested?

Updated tests inside of DeleteMetricsSuite which now test for numAffectedRows. I also added a test to check explicitly for the case of deletes along partition boundaries.

Does this PR introduce any user-facing changes?

Yes. Deletes will now return the number of deleted rows.

For example,

DELETE FROM TABLE table WHERE ...

will now return a DataFrame with one row with column num_affected_rows of type Long.
